  • Microsoft PowerPoint software combines text, graphics and animation to create visual presentations on electronic slides. Transition effects manipulate an entire slide, while custom animation is applied to objects on the slide.

    Uses

    Slide transition effects create smooth moves from one slide to the next. Custom animation moves objects on a slide automatically or with the click of a mouse.

    Effect Types

    Common slide transition effects include fade smoothly, fade to black, dissolve, wipe up/down/left/right and flip. Custom animation effects include fade in, fly in, rise up, follow a motion path, and blink, zoom or disappear.

    Commands

    Find slide transition effects under the "Transitions" command in PowerPoint, and custom animation effects under "Custom Animation," using the "Slideshow" menu or "Animations" tab (PowerPoint 2007 only).

    Ease of Editing

    To edit or change a slide transition effect or custom animation, select the slide or object you wish to change, then choose "Transitions" or "Custom Animation" from the "Slideshow" menu or "Animations" tab (PowerPoint 2007 only).

    PowerPoint Versions

    Although PowerPoint 2007 for Windows has a different interface from PowerPoint versions from 1997 through 2008, terminology and commands for adding slide transition effects and custom animation are the same. Mac and Windows versions (other than 2007) look almost identical.
